Australia Study Guide 2025: Everything You Need to Know Before Applying

Australia is one of the top destinations for Indian students planning to study abroad. With world-class universities, multicultural cities, stunning landscapes, and flexible post-study work options, Australia offers a complete educational package.


Despite the COVID-19 disruption, Indian students continue to form the second-largest group of international students in Australia. If you’re wondering whether studying in Australia is worth it—academically, financially, and personally—this guide is for you.

Why Study in Australia?

Australia ranks among the top 3 countries globally for higher education, following the US and UK. It offers over 22,000 courses across 1,100 institutions, all designed to meet international standards. Whether you're aiming for academic excellence, a multicultural lifestyle, or future job opportunities, Australia has it all.

Key reasons to choose Australia:

  • Globally recognized degrees
  • Affordable tuition fees and living expenses
  • Scholarships for international students
  • Post-study work visa opportunities
  • Safe and welcoming environment

Overview of the Australian Education System

The Australian education system is known for its structure, quality assurance, and inclusivity. It is divided into:

  • Primary and Secondary Education (ages 6–16): Includes primary, junior secondary, and senior secondary schooling.
  • Tertiary Education: Includes vocational education and training (VET), diplomas, undergraduate, and postgraduate degrees.

Australia’s qualifications framework ensures all levels of education are standardized across institutions, making transitions between different programs smoother for international students.

Top Benefits of Studying in Australia for Indian Students

  • 1. Affordable Tuition Fees: AUD 20,000 to AUD 45,000/year; students can manage expenses through part-time jobs.
  • 2. Scholarships and Financial Aid: Includes Australia Awards, Destination Australia Program, and merit-based scholarships.
  • 3. Globally Ranked Universities: Seven Australian universities in top 100 QS rankings 2025.
  • 4. High Quality of Life: Cities like Melbourne and Sydney are globally ranked for livability.
  • 5. Part-Time Work Opportunities: Up to 48 hours/fortnight during semesters, unlimited during breaks.
  • 6. Post-Study Work Visa (Subclass 485): Stay 2–5 years after graduation depending on degree/location.
  • 7. Diverse Range of Programs: Fields like medicine, engineering, data science, hospitality, etc.
  • 8. Technology-Driven Learning: Smart campuses, e-learning platforms, and modern labs.

Australia Student Visa Process

  • Get a Confirmation of Enrollment (CoE) from an approved institution
  • Create an ImmiAccount and apply online
  • Upload GTE (Genuine Temporary Entrant) statement
  • Provide financial evidence and health insurance (OSHC)
  • Pay visa fee (Approx. AUD 710)
  • Undergo biometrics and attend visa interview if required

Visa processing time: Usually 4 to 8 weeks

Estimated Cost of Studying in Australia

Expense Estimated Cost (AUD/year)
Tuition Fees 20,000 – 45,000
Living Costs 21,000 – 27,000
OSHC 500 – 700
Accommodation 90 – 300/week
Transportation & Misc 50 – 100/week

Pro Tip: Opt for student accommodation and use student discounts on travel to reduce costs.

Pathway to Australian PR After Study

  • Apply for Skilled Graduate Visa (485)
  • Gain 2+ years of relevant work experience
  • Apply under General Skilled Migration (GSM) via points-based system
  • Target occupations on MLTSSL (Medium and Long-term Strategic Skills List)

Many Indian students successfully transition to PR through skilled migration. Using tools like the Australia PR Point Calculator can help you evaluate your eligibility.

FAQ – Study in Australia

  • Q1: Is Australia good for Indian students?
    Yes, Australia offers top-ranked universities, multicultural campuses, affordable education, and great post-study work opportunities, making it ideal for Indian students.
  • Q2: What is the cost of studying in Australia from India?
    The average tuition fee ranges from AUD 20,000 to AUD 45,000 per year. Living expenses can range from AUD 1,200 to AUD 2,000 per month.
  • Q3: Can Indian students work while studying in Australia?
    Yes, Indian students can work up to 48 hours per fortnight during semesters and full-time during semester breaks on a student visa.
  • Q4: What are the post-study work visa options in Australia?
    Graduates can apply for the Temporary Graduate Visa (Subclass 485), allowing 2 to 5 years of work after graduation based on qualifications.
  • Q5: Are scholarships available for Indian students in Australia?
    Yes, several scholarships are available, including government-funded and university-specific scholarships for international students.
